FLIGHT OF A WELL-KNOWN CITY COUNCILLOR.
WITH A GOOD "DEAL OF MONEY. [United Press Association.] WELLINGTON, November 23. The name of the absconder with whom rumour haa been bußy tor some days past ia now given as Councillor Joseph Myers An information has been sworn against him. He is believed to have left on Friday by the Maori, as he was know n to have been making inquiries about a passage, ostensibly on behalf of a needy friend. Myers probably took away a good deal of money with' him, as lor some days before his depannie he was cashing cheques with tradesmen lor larg? nuiou ts, and obtaining tbe change atie- paying small accounts. It is uodersto d, bowever, that he did not confine his opjrations to cheques. The Maori's first port of call is Monte Video, in Uruguay, where there is an txtraditiou maty with England.
